This PR wires up the reminder job for Harlowe Clinic's booking system (Pinefold). It batches tomorrow's appointments, sends SMS via the Tessick gateway, and backs off on throttle errors. Nothing fancy — just don't touch the dedupe logic, it's load-bearing. Since you're new: the job's behavior is almost entirely driven by a handful of constants, and here's what we currently ship:

tuning table, yahap-hahip:
BUDGETS = {
    "praiel": 88,
    "quenox": 61,
    "nordor": 332,
    "gorix": 835,
    "ruswyn": 186,
}

## Authentication

When we split the user module out of the Brackenshaw monolith, session validation moved to the new Halyard identity service. All requests from legacy code paths must now present a service key in the X-Halyard-Auth header. Tokens rotate quarterly; see the rotation runbook. The current key for the staging tier is provided below.

API key for taduf-yahif: qvz11-nMDtAWg6H2u

Quarterly Planning Note — Budget Request

Hi finance folks — heads-up that the Opaline team is asking for an extra allocation this quarter, mostly for tooling upgrades and two contractor extensions. Numbers are in the attached sheet; nothing wild, roughly a 6% bump on current spend. I'd like sign-off before the Hallowmere offsite. The thinking behind why this matters now is in the confidential note below.

management briefing: Only 7 of the 100 pilot accounts renewed Zorath, so a churn review is set for April 15.

## Add plugin system for data validators

This PR introduces a plugin registry for Fernwick's validator layer. Validators now load at startup from the `valchecks/` directory, each declaring a schema version and priority. Failures in a single plugin no longer abort the whole pipeline; they're quarantined and logged to the `valfail` channel, which on-call should watch during rollout. Retry and timeout behavior is governed by the constants below, chosen from staging runs last week.

constants for yaduf-fahag:
BUDGETS = {
    "kelix": 528,
    "briwyn": 734,
}